So, I was driving my 79k mile - 2008 M5 on the freeway today in 5th gear, EDC Sport on, radio on, when all of a sudden the car felt like it shut off power and then flashed some warning lights. The yellow BRAKE light on the cluster was on, the dsc light flashed and then turned off, and then the iDrive system said "Start-Off Assistance inactive". No other warning lights were on, and power and gear changes (SMG) were normal. I downshift through the gears to 1st, and parked the car. Once I turned it off, the yellow damper symbol flashed on the cluster with the exclamation mark next to it. Does anyone have any idea what this could be? My M5 is on H&R lowering springs, but I don't think this should affect anything. I was able to turn off/on traction control completely with no issues as well.
